Pour one out for the parents who stayed up till 2 AM running firmware updates so their kids didn't have to stare at a progress bar this morning. by RespectAndPeace in gaming

[–]Disturbedm 1 point2 points  (0 children)

As someone who used to work retail many years ago (thankfully have moved on from that) I used to recommend this to all parents at Xmas. It benefitted all sides tbh. There was too many times playstation or Xbox went down at Xmas, people thought it was their consoles and tried to return, kids couldn't play, parents where probably annoyed by their kids etc.

Not just that, but what generally doesn't need updating these days. If it's a "techy" thing (no not a microwave etc) then yeah just pull it out and give it an update. It was probably manufactured multiple months ago and has sat in shipping/shelf. If you got some long lost bundle that doesn't exist anymore that a store found because it's inventory has been emptying you might even have a consoles that's not been updated for over a year even sometimes.

Also - don't leave it till the night before, what if it's DOA? Not getting it swapped at 2am are you. Do it a few weeks before once and pull it back out again just before of you feel the need (won't really matter as an update isn't likely to be that big a few weeks later)
